WebFeb 12, 2024 · Frog fruit, Turkey tangle (Figure 6) Phyla nodiflora Habit: Herbaceous, long-lived perennial with spreading habit. Grows up to 3 inches (7 cm) foliage and up to 6 inches (15 cm) flower. Spreads mostly vegetatively. Flower: White and purple; can bloom year round. WebMar 23, 2024 · Frogfruit has a moderately high and wind salt tolerance, making it a good plant for Florida’s coastal areas.
